Different Welding Qualifications
Despite the fact that the AWS’ regular CW (Certified Welder) certification opens the door for the majority of job opportunities, some industries call for a specific certificate. Some of the most-widely used of these are highlighted below.
- CWI and SCWI Certification for inspectors and senior inspectors
- API Certification for individuals that deal with pipelines in the energy field
- CW Certificates to be a Certified Welder
- American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for those who work on boiler and pressurized containers

This data shows job and wage projections for welders in California through 2022.
| California | Employment |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 2022 | Change | Annual Job Openings |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ers | 24,700 | 26,300 | 7% | 770 |
| California | Annual Salary |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| Median | High | |
|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ers |
$23,900 | $38,600 | $65,600 |
Source: O*Net Online

You might be told that welding specialist classes are all similar, however there are some differences you should look into before you start choosing which welding specialist programs to enroll in in Trowbridge, CA. One of the initial details you should verify is whether or not the program continues to be approved by the American Welding Society. A number of other factors that you will have to look at other than the accreditation issue are:
- You should make sure the school’s curriculum provides you with training in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
- Choose classes that satisfy AWS SENSE standards
- Learn if the institution provides financial aid
- Be sure the institution trains on tools that fits up-to-date field specifications
